Transaction 589f795b5abac5d66275f5464ba3e12db6080d0611ab0e9ace76c8fc012de7ed
1 Input
1 Output
-
589f795b5abac5d66275f5464ba3e12db6080d0611ab0e9ace76c8fc012de7ed:0
- value
- 1660000
- script pubkey
- OP_0 OP_PUSHBYTES_20 b5854ecf334d2caf6b6c4d7927b1f05c0d35b371
- address
- bc1qkkz5anenf5k276mvf4uj0v0stsxntvm30dj2pm